July 7, 1997 <br /> <br />Mr. Alvin M. Stanford, County Extension Director <br />N. C. Cooperative Extension Services <br />Cabarrus County Center <br />Post Office Box 387 <br />Concord, North Carolina 28026 <br /> <br />Dear Al: <br /> <br />As we have discussed, the County intends to sell the property now occupied by Social Services and <br />your facilities. Late in the spring of 1998, the Social Services and Health Departments will be moving <br />into new facilities located in Kannapolis. We need to pursue options related to a permanent future <br />home for your operations. <br /> <br />The Landfill Alternative Use Study led by David Ooffhighlighted potential for the County's soon-to- <br />be phased out landfill prope~7. I would like for you and your staffto develop a plan that would <br />evaluate the current landfill site's potential as it relates to the Cooperative Extension Service. Please <br />keep in mind that there is a high probability that recreational uses will also be proposed for the <br />property along with some continuing use of the site for waste recycling activities. <br /> <br />Understand that the County Commission has not taken any formal action on this issue as of yet. <br />However, your efforts could be the foundation for establishing the future direction for use of the old <br />landfill property. <br /> <br />Your assistance and cooperation are greatly appreciated. <br /> <br />Respectfully, <br /> <br />FWC/sb <br />cc: Board of Commissioners <br /> Fletcher L.
